  <description>Do you sometimes feel that God is not near? After being glorified and then crucified, a full spectrum of experience; Jesus recites the first line of Psalm 22. His followers who were present may have continued with the Psalm's response to praise His name and give Him glory. Let us turn to scripture as Jesus does. God's help is always there. Catholic Mass readings for Palm Sunday of the Lord's Passion, March 29, 2026 Procession:&amp;amp;nbsp;Matthew 21: 1-11 First Reading:&amp;amp;nbsp;Isaiah 50: 4-7 Responsorial Psalm: Psalm 22: 8-9, 17-18, 19-20, 23-24 Second Reading:&amp;amp;nbsp;Philippians 2: 6-11 Verse Before the Gospel:&amp;amp;nbsp;Philippians 2: 8-9 Gospel: Matthew 26: 14 – 27: 66 or Matthew 27: 11-54 </description>
